Local SEO Secrets: Turning Nearby Searches into Qualified Leads
Most local businesses don’t have a traffic problem, they have a precision problem. They attract searchers, but those searchers aren’t ready, nearby, or actually looking for what the business sells. Local SEO narrows the beam. It helps the right people find you at the right time and in the right context, which is why it outperforms broad digital marketing campaigns for restaurants, trades, clinics, fitness studios, and multi‑location brands that live or die on neighborhood visibility.
I’ve worked on local seo campaigns that pulled in leads at a fraction of the cost of paid social, and I’ve watched small changes, like adding appointment‑ready language to a service page, double call volume in a month. The mechanics aren’t mysterious, but the craft sits in the details: how you structure your website, how you maintain your presence across directories, how you collect and respond to reviews, and how you create content that maps to local intent. Done well, local seo converts because it respects how people actually search and decide.
What nearby searches mean for lead generation
Walk through a day. A homeowner types “emergency plumber near me” at 7:12 a.m. with a kitchen flood. A parent searches “pediatric dentist open Saturday” on a lunch break. A contractor looks for “ready‑mix concrete supplier [city] delivery today” from a jobsite. These aren’t casual queries. They carry location and urgency, which makes them high‑intent signals. For lead generation, high intent is the gold standard. The closer a searcher is to buying, the more your local seo efforts translate into appointments, calls, and form submissions.
Map packs, the three listings that show with a Google map for local queries, soak up a disproportionate share of clicks and calls. If you’re not in that pack for your target terms and neighborhoods, you’re conceding the most valuable real estate in local search to competitors. Even outside the map, localized organic results still feed leads at a healthy clip, especially for service pages that match informational intent like “how much does a root canal cost in [city]” or “best HVAC tune‑up schedule [city] climate.” The outcome you’re chasing isn’t just visits, it’s visits from people who move quickly.
The anatomy of local intent and how to match it
Local intent splinters into a few patterns, and each pattern wants a different landing experience. Navigational intent is “Starbucks [street name] hours.” Transactional intent sounds like “AC repair [city] same day.” Informational intent asks “how long does brake pad replacement take.” Mixed intent shows up as “best pizza near me delivery” where people want both ideas and providers. You need pages and profiles that fit each mode without forcing visitors to click through fluff.
I sit with front‑desk staff and ask what callers actually say. Their language becomes my keyword backbone. If callers consistently ask about “no‑heat emergency service after 8 p.m.,” I don’t bury that detail on a generic HVAC page. I create an after‑hours service page, mark up the hours clearly, add schema, and put a phone tap target at the top. If renovation clients ask “do you pull permits,” that goes into a localized FAQ with plain‑spoken answers and a short form to request a site visit. When the page reflects the searcher’s precise worry, lead quality jumps because you’ve filtered for fit.
Google Business Profile is not set‑and‑forget
Treat your Google Business Profile like a storefront everyone sees. Incomplete or inconsistent profiles suppress visibility. Rounded out profiles convert. I’ve watched verification, category tuning, and a single batch of fresh photos nudge a listing from invisibility to daily call volume, especially in competitive metros.
Start with core accuracy, meaning your name, address, and phone are clean and consistent, then move to nuance. Choose the right primary category. It matters more than most fields. The wrong one buries you under irrelevant search terms. Secondary categories help you show for specific services, but don’t pile them on. Keep them accurate to what you actually offer. Add services and products, not as decoration but as an index that mirrors your site’s service pages. Write a description that states what you do, for whom, and where, using natural language. Upload photos that show the space, team, and work in progress. Geotagging photos isn’t a ranking cheat, but real location context and quality imagery encourage clicks and calls.
Two fields many businesses ignore can carry weight. Attributes, like “wheelchair accessible entrance” or “LGBTQ+ friendly,” help users filter. And service area, especially for mobile businesses, should reflect where you reliably serve, not a wish list of regions you might drive to once a year. I keep service areas tight, then expand based on fulfillment data and ranking movement.
Reviews are a conversion engine, not a vanity metric
The volume and recency of reviews influence both map pack visibility and human trust. A plumber with 600 reviews averaging 4.8 will beat a 5.0 with 12 reviews in almost every lead generation scenario, simply because buyers read between the lines. They want proof you handle volume and still deliver.
Automate your ask, but do it with empathy. A text message within 24 hours of service completion performs well, provided you get explicit consent. If your industry allows, mention a specific detail in the request. “Thanks for trusting us with your water heater install on Elm Street. Your feedback helps neighbors find us.” Timing matters. Restaurants ask at the end of the meal. Medical and legal professionals should wait until the case is resolved or the patient has cleared aftercare. Mix in private feedback options to catch issues before they become public.
Responding to reviews signals care to future buyers. A short, human reply to a five‑star review is enough. For critical reviews, resist the urge to litigate in public. Acknowledge the experience, state that you want to make it right, and move the conversation offline. Prospects read the worst review more closely than the best one. Your tone there either preserves or kills leads.
On‑site foundations that move rankings and revenue
Your website still anchors local seo. Map pack visibility gets people curious. Your site closes the loop. I’ve seen beautiful sites that hide the phone number, bury the address, and rank for nothing that matters. I’ve also seen plain sites that load fast, answer questions quickly, and feed sales teams steady work because they’re structured cleanly.
Start with page speed and mobile usability. Local searches skew mobile, and many happen on cellular networks during errands or fieldwork. If your page weighs 6 MB with autoplay video, you’re throttling leads. Compress images, defer non‑essential scripts, and prioritize first input delay and largest contentful paint. A fast site doesn’t just rank better, it keeps people from bouncing before they act.
Next, create true service pages for each offering you want to rank for in each city you serve, but avoid doorway pages. If you operate in three cities, write pages that reflect real differences. Include neighborhood names, permitting quirks, climate realities, or insurance practices if they change by region. A carpet cleaner can speak to apartment building rules downtown versus single‑family homes in the suburbs. That specificity earns trust and separates you from thin “City + Service” copy that search engines learned to ignore.
Include your name, address, and phone in the footer, in schema, and on a contact page with embedded map. Put a clickable phone number and primary call to action above the fold. Show pricing ranges when possible. Price visibility weeds out mismatched leads and shortens the sales cycle. If you quote, give a short form with two or three questions that allow you to triage, then promise a response within a precise window. I prefer “We’ll call within 20 minutes” over “We’ll be in touch soon,” and I back it with a system.
Local content that actually earns leads
Most blog posts fail to produce revenue because they chase keywords without a plan for what happens next. Local content needs a job. That job might be to capture people at the start of a problem, answer a question that keeps them from calling competitors, or establish your credibility in a niche that influences referrals. Aim for a mix of utility and proximity.
I’ve watched a landscaping company turn a “best drought‑tolerant plants for [city]” guide into a steady stream of design consultations. The post wasn’t fluff. It featured photos from yards in the service area, notes on soil types by neighborhood, and a short matrix of maintenance costs over three years. Each section ended with a path to action: schedule a site walk, request a design packet, or read a case study. It ranked well enough, but more importantly, it converted because it spoke like a neighbor who understood the local climate, not a generic plant encyclopedia.
Case studies and project pages perform in two ways. They rank for long‑tail queries like “kitchen remodel [neighborhood]” and they arm your sales team with proof. Include street names when clients permit, timeframes, budget bands, surprises encountered, and before‑after photos. Make these pages crawlable and linked from your relevant service section, not buried in a gallery.
Answer questions you hear every week. A pediatrician who publishes a “fever guide for [city] parents” with after‑hours guidance and clear thresholds for urgent care will pick up both organic visibility and parental trust. A locksmith who explains pricing, how to verify licensure, and what to expect from a 2 a.m. callout builds confidence that translates into bookings when stress spikes.
Structured data and local signals beneath the surface
If your site speaks cleanly to humans, structured data helps it speak to search engines. LocalBusiness schema, packed with your address, coordinates, hours, price range, and service area, gives crawlers a machine‑readable snapshot. Service schema for specific offerings pairs well with service pages. Event schema makes sense for classes or workshops. JobPosting schema drives local hiring visibility, which can indirectly help lead generation when short staffing throttles you.
Embed a map for your location page, but don’t rely on it alone as a signal. Build internal links from service pages to city or neighborhood pages, and vice versa. If you have multiple locations, give each one its own page with unique content, not just a cloned template with a different address. Include parking info, transit options, and nearby landmarks to help both users and crawlers.
Citations still matter, but treat them like hygiene more than a growth engine. Get the primary aggregators right, keep NAP consistent across major directories, and fix duplicates. After that, pursue industry‑specific and local chamber or association listings for authority. I’ve rescued rankings by cleaning a handful of conflicting citations for multi‑location brands, but I’ve never seen a business break into the map pack on directory volume alone.
The snippet that sells: titles, metas, and calls to action
Your page title and meta description don’t just influence rankings, they influence click‑through rate. If three competitors say “Family Dentist | City Name,” consider what differentiates you. “Same‑Day Crowns in City Name | Family Dentist, Sedation Available” gives the hurried patient a reason to choose you. Keep titles under typical pixel truncation thresholds, favor natural language over stuffed keywords, and align the title with the primary on‑page heading.
On digital marketing https://maps.app.goo.gl/zYNhAbbLMbSjmFGf7 service pages, open with a clear value statement and a next step. People don’t mind scrolling if they feel progress, but they won’t hunt for a phone number or a price range. Use subheadings that mirror queries. “Water heater leaking?” speaks more directly than “Plumbing Services.” Thread small proof points near calls to action: “4.9 stars from 600+ local reviews,” “Licensed, insured, background‑checked,” “Response time under 45 minutes in City Core.” These aren’t brag lines, they’re friction reducers.
The geography puzzle: service areas, proximity, and fairness
Proximity affects map rankings. You can’t trick distance, so your playbook changes based on where your office sits and how your market sprawls. If you’re downtown and most of your ideal clients are in the northwest suburbs, you’ll fight an uphill map battle in those suburbs against providers with addresses there. You can still win organic search with strong service pages, local content, and backlinks from organizations in those suburbs. You can also open a staffed satellite location if demand warrants it, but virtual offices rarely help and can risk suspension.
For mobile businesses without a storefront, set service areas honestly and keep your knowledge panel clean. I’ve moved clients from weak to strong visibility by removing inflated service areas they couldn’t truly serve within promised response times, then leaning into the highest‑margin zones with specific content and reviews tied to those neighborhoods. Fairness to the searcher should guide your strategy. If you can’t deliver sustainable quality to a neighborhood, don’t chase it in search.
Backlinks, but rooted in place
Local link building works best when it follows real‑world relationships. Sponsor the youth team your technicians already coach, and ask for a link from the league’s site. Offer a workshop at the library and get listed on their events page with a follow link. Partner with a complementary business for a co‑authored guide and cross‑link the resource. Submit to local awards that include business profiles. Join the chamber only if you plan to show up to events and build relationships that lead to mentions and coverage.
One furniture store I advised gained a meaningful lift from a simple move: it published a neighborhood guide to “small living spaces in [city]” with actual floor plans from nearby buildings, then worked with property managers to share the guide with residents. Those managers linked to the guide from resident portals and newsletters. The store earned a handful of high‑trust local links, plus referral traffic that converted for custom storage orders. The links were a byproduct of useful, rooted content.
Measuring what matters without drowning in dashboards
Plenty of local campaigns fail because teams chase rankings unconnected to revenue. Vanity metrics are seductive. They rarely pay payroll. Pick a small set of measures and tie them to lead generation.
Here’s a simple sequence I rely on:
Track phone calls and form submissions by page and by channel, with unique numbers for Google Business Profile and for key campaigns, and with form names that clearly indicate source and purpose. Record lead quality, not just volume. Add a disposition field to your CRM or spreadsheet: good fit, wrong service, out of area, price mismatch, spam. Review weekly and adjust copy or targeting when noise creeps in.
Beyond that, watch map pack impression and action data in the Google Business dashboard, page‑level conversions in analytics, and ranking snapshots for a narrow set of priority terms. If a page ranks first for a term that brings no leads, deprioritize it. If a term ranks only in the top ten but sends calls, lean in.
Budget, timeline, and realistic expectations
Local seo moves faster than national seo, but not overnight. In moderately competitive markets, I expect to see measurable shifts in 4 to 8 weeks from foundational work like profile optimization, citation cleanup, title retuning, and speed improvements. Competitive terms in dense markets can take 3 to 6 months to solidify. Reviews can move the needle within days. Content that truly answers local questions may take a few months to mature, then deliver steadily for years.
Budget depends on ambition and competition. A single‑location service business in a midsize city can make meaningful progress with a few thousand dollars to overhaul site structure, profile, and content, then a few hundred to a thousand per month to maintain, earn reviews, and create a piece or two of useful content. Multi‑location brands should plan for systems that scale: centralized standards plus local nuance, location‑level reporting, and field teams trained to gather photos and reviews.
Common pitfalls that kneecap lead generation
Thin city pages, created in batches, rarely earn trust or rankings. Duplicate content flagged with swapped city names can also dilute your site’s authority, especially if it outnumbers substantive pages. Resist the urge to target every suburb on day one. Start where you already win referrals, then expand.
Over‑automating reviews can backfire. Never gate feedback, never offer incentives where prohibited, and don’t use the same canned reply for every review. People can smell scripts. Search engines can too.
Ignoring the phones undermines everything. If your “call now” taps to a hold queue with three minutes of music, you will lose the lead. Train whoever answers to ask how the caller heard about you and to capture enough detail to qualify without draining patience. If you miss a call, text back quickly with a name and a short question. Respect for the searcher’s time is the ultimate conversion factor.
A field guide for getting started this week
If you’re staring at a messy footprint and want momentum, here’s a short, focused checklist for the next seven days:
Verify and fully populate your Google Business Profile, choose an accurate primary category, add services, hours, and 10 recent photos that show real work and faces. Fix NAP consistency across your website and the top directories, and remove any duplicate listings that confuse maps. Create or refine one high‑intent service page with a clear headline, price range or consultation offer, a click‑to‑call button, and three short, genuine testimonials. Implement call tracking with a dedicated number for the profile and another for the site, and set up a simple lead disposition field to rate quality. Ask for reviews from the last 20 happy customers with a human text that includes their first name and a direct link, then reply to any that come in.
Small steps, done well, move both rankings and revenue. Once these are in place, layer in more specific content, neighborhood case studies, and partnerships that earn local links.
Bringing it together
Local seo sits at the intersection of digital marketing and street‑level reality. Algorithms matter, but the person with a problem matters more. When your online footprint respects local nuance, reflects the language real customers use, and makes it easy to take the next step, you win qualified lead generation without shouting. The businesses that compound growth are the ones that treat search as customer service in public. They show up accurately, speak plainly, and follow through quickly.
I’ve watched small shops become staples in their cities by leaning into what makes them useful and nearby: quick response promises they keep, city‑specific guidance that saves people time, honest pricing that filters for fit, and a habit of asking for and acting on feedback. That’s the work. The technical layers support it. The map packs and rankings are side effects of clarity and care.
Focus your local seo on the searcher who is already in your neighborhood, already halfway to a decision, and already hoping to find someone exactly like you. Build pages and profiles that say yes to that person without delay. The leads that follow won’t feel like a happy accident. They’ll feel like the natural result of being findable, credible, and close.